Welcome visitors and USDLA members. As we enter our 31st year as a distance learning association I think we can all agree as Bob Dylan would say – the times, they are a-changin’! In the world of visual communications, what used to be difficult and expensive with custom technology is now commonplace and affordable with off-the-shelf components. The USDLA has always been a place of networking where members (and non-members) can collaborate, converse and discover ways to help move the pathway to learning forward.
As non-member guests visit our website I hope you’ll find the shared resources valuable and be curious enough to try a USDLA membership for a year. Members have access to premium content such as our conference sessions and member-focused webinars, discounts on USDLA sponsored events, networking opportunities with fellow professionals and much more.
Our association prides itself in striving to help you “learn from a community that is broader than your own” by bringing together representatives from pre K-12, Higher Education, Continuing Education, Corporate, Military & Government, Home Schooling, and Telehealth both nationally and internationally.
